INSTALL ENGINE ASSEMBLY WITH TRANSAXLE
Set the engine assembly with transaxle on the engine lifter.
Note
Using height adjustment attachments and plate lift attachments, place the engine assembly with transaxle horizontally.
Do not place any height adjustment attachments or plate lift attachments under the front frame assembly.
Servicing an engine assembly while it is hanging is dangerous. This can be done only when installing/removing the engine assembly to/from an engine stand.
To prevent the oil pan from deforming, do not place any attachments under the oil pan of the engine assembly with transaxle.
Remove the engine hangers.
Install the engine assembly with transaxle to the vehicle.
Note
Do not raise the engine assembly with transaxle more than necessary. If the engine assembly with transaxle is raised excessively, the vehicle may also be lifted up.
Make sure that the engine assembly with transaxle is clear of all wiring and hoses.
While raising the engine assembly with transaxle into the vehicle, do not allow it to contact the vehicle.

CONNECT TRANSMISSION CONTROL CABLE ASSEMBLY
Install a new clip to the No. 1 transmission control cable bracket.
| *a | Claw (A) |
| *b | Claw (B) |
| *c | Transmission Control Cable Assembly |
Install the transmission control cable assembly to the No. 1 transmission control cable bracket.
Note
Make sure that the claws (A) on the clip are securely fit into the No. 1 transmission control cable bracket holes.
Make sure that the transmission control cable assembly is securely installed inside of the claws (B) of the clip.
Install the transmission control cable assembly to the transmission control shaft lever with the nut.
Note
Before connecting the transmission control cable assembly, check that the park/neutral position switch assembly and the shift lever are in neutral.

CONNECT FUEL TUBE SUB-ASSEMBLY
Push the fuel tube connector onto the fuel main tube until the fuel tube connector makes a "click" sound.
Note
Check that there is no damage or foreign matter on the fuel tube connector.
After connecting, check that the fuel tube connector and the fuel main tube are securely connected by pulling on them.
Install the No. 1 fuel pipe clamp.
